Maumee Church Announces Urgent Pre-Thanksgiving Prayer Service

UPDATE: Maumee United Methodist Church is set to host an urgent pre-Thanksgiving prayer service, “Pie and Praise,” tonight, November 23, 2023, at 6:30 PM. This community gathering promises to bring residents together for a night of reflection, gratitude, and fellowship just before the holiday.

As families prepare for Thanksgiving, this event aims to uplift spirits and foster a sense of community among attendees. The church encourages everyone to join in, regardless of their faith background, emphasizing the importance of togetherness during this festive season.

Why this matters NOW: With Thanksgiving just hours away, the need for community connection and shared gratitude is more pressing than ever. The Pie and Praise service offers a moment for individuals to pause, reflect, and express thanks for the blessings in their lives, especially in times where many are facing challenges.

The Maumee United Methodist Church has a long-standing tradition of holding Thanksgiving services to unite the community through prayer and shared experiences. This year, the service will include a special segment where attendees can share personal stories and gratitude, creating an emotional atmosphere that resonates with the spirit of Thanksgiving.

Details: The church is located at 405 Sackett St, Maumee, OH. The event is free and open to the public, with pie and refreshments available for all attendees to enjoy. Church officials have confirmed that this year’s service will also include live music and an interactive prayer circle, inviting participants to engage more deeply with the spirit of Thanksgiving.
